A lot of new Paypal accounts face this. This is to deter fraud accounts and unauthorized usage.

The money is released in 21 days.
 
If you add tracking or get a good feedback on eBay you sometimes get paid quicker.
 
It's not usually 21 days... that is what it is called because if you dont add a tracking number or get feedback about it paypal will hold the funds that long. If you do add tracking and/or get feedback then you get it within 3 days of delivery or whenever feedback was left.

Actually there is a way around it, but only after you've gained enough positive feedback, with no opened cases, no bad reputation. You call Paypal and ask them nicely to remove the hold. I did so, and they removed it, however I had a clean record.
